Tap at the brewery
Nice creamy head, decent retention and good lacing, hazy golden color
Nose hoppy, citrus, little grainy doughy malt, lemony note, fruity cereal,
Taste more citrus hops but weird fruity hop as well, unique fruits, little dank grassy herbal, plenty more cereal grains, bitter resin notes, little lemon rind especially lingering late
Mouth is med bod, decent carb
Overall meh, hops are kinda weird in this one, not that bad of a beer just weird hop characters

Very tasty IPA. Bright. Unfiltered. Not overly complex or bitter but major citrusy hop flavor. Not quite at the level of a Tree House Julius, but it's reminiscent. I loved it, would definitely buy again.
